While your in park or neutral, you CANNOT rev past 4300 RPM's...it cuts you off from damaging the engine.

If you can rev past that while in park or neutral, then your rev limiter is not functioning correctly.

I've tried this on my benzes to see if any go past and they don't, that's ranging from 94 - 01.

It's becomming obvious why they put revlimiters in! When I was young most cars could be floored in neutral. They didn't have enough cam/ were too low performance / points ignition/.....Wouldn't blow up. Now try this with something that is actually of reasonable perfromance without a limiter. You'd be very lucky to not have pieces laying on the ground that don't belong there. If you had your foot to the floor at 6200 RPM (in neutral & Assuming that the ECU will give you full throttle, or it is a carb, or mech FI) do you think that you could have it all the way off by 6400 RPM? ;)
